Tonganoxie Public Library, 217 E. Fourth St.Writing group next week
The Writer’s Group will meet on a special day for the month of July.
The group normally meets at 6:30 p.m. on the second Tuesday of the month but will meet next week at 6:30 p.m. Wednesday, July 29. The Writer’s Group is a workshop-type writing group for writers of all genres and experience levels.
Leader Becky Jeeves provides encouragement, writing prompts (if desired), tips and feedback. Create new work or bring something you’re already writing. It’s a safe and fun sharing space though you’re not required to share. Bring a pen, paper or a computer!
Death Cafe looks at historical and unusual deaths
The monthly meeting of the library’s Death Cafe will happen next week at 4 p.m. Monday and we’ll be looking at interesting factoids of historical or unusual deaths.
Take a look at death over time with us, though any topic on death and dying is perfectly okay for discussion as well.
The group meets on the fourth Monday each month and is co-hosted by Visiting Nurses Association. Tea, snacks, and conversation about death shouldn’t be uncomfortable!
